MediaWiki:Common.css
From Ghost Theory Wiki
Note: After publishing, you may have to bypass your browser's cache to see the changes.
- Firefox / Safari: Hold Shift while clicking Reload, or press either Ctrl-F5 or Ctrl-R (⌘-R on a Mac)
- Google Chrome: Press Ctrl-Shift-R (⌘-Shift-R on a Mac)
- Edge: Hold Ctrl while clicking Refresh, or press Ctrl-F5.
/* === GLOBAL OVERRIDE: FORCE DARK EVERYTHING === */
html, body, * {
background-color: #000 !important;
color: #fff !important;
border-color: #333 !important;
}
/* === LINKS === */
a {
color: #ff0 !important;
}
a:visited {
color: #ccc !important;
}
/* === TABLES, INFOBOXES, THUMBS, TOC === */
table,
.infobox,
.toc,
.thumb,
.thumbinner,
.mw-parser-output table,
.mw-parser-output .thumb,
.mw-parser-output .thumbinner {
background-color: #111 !important;
color: #fff !important;
border-color: #333 !important;
}
/* === FORMS, INPUTS, BUTTONS === */
input,
textarea,
select,
button {
background-color: #111 !important;
color: #fff !important;
border: 1px solid #444 !important;
}
/* === SPECIAL PAGES (Preferences, Upload, RecentChanges, etc.) === */
.mw-specialpage,
.mw-htmlform,
.mw-htmlform-field,
.mw-htmlform-submit,
.mw-htmlform-field-HTMLTextField,
.mw-htmlform-field-HTMLSelectField,
.mw-htmlform-field-HTMLCheckField {
background-color: #000 !important;
color: #fff !important;
}
/* === EDITOR === */
.wikiEditor-ui,
.wikiEditor-ui textarea,
#wpTextbox1 {
background-color: #000 !important;
color: #fff !important;
}
/* === FIX RANDOM WHITE GAPS === */
div,
section,
article,
header,
footer,
nav {
background-color: transparent !important;
}
/* === FORCE DARK ON ALL CONTENT BLOCKS === */
.mw-parser-output,
.mw-parser-output h1,
.mw-parser-output h2,
.mw-parser-output h3,
.mw-parser-output p,
.mw-parser-output ul,
.mw-parser-output li,
.mw-parser-output table,
.mw-parser-output td,
.mw-parser-output th,
.mw-parser-output .mw-message-box,
.mw-parser-output .plainlinks,
.mw-parser-output .mw-headline {
background-color: #000 !important;
color: #fff !important;
border-color: #333 !important;
}
/* === FIX WHITE TABS AND PAGE HEADER === */
#contentSub,
#mw-content-subtitle,
#mw-page-base,
#mw-head-base,
#mw-content-text,
#mw-content,
#firstHeading {
background-color: #000 !important;
color: #fff !important;
border-color: #333 !important;
}
/* --- MAKE THE HAMBURGER ICON VISIBLE ON BLACK --- */
#mw-header .mw-ui-icon-mf-menu,
#mw-header .mw-ui-icon-mf-menu:before {
color: #fff !important; /* white icon */
fill: #fff !important;
}
/* --- FORCE THE MOBILE MENU PANEL TO BE OPAQUE --- */
#mw-mf-page-left,
#mw-mf-page-left .menu,
#mw-mf-page-left .menu__content {
background: #000 !important; /* solid black */
}
/* --- DARKEN THE OVERLAY BEHIND THE MENU --- */
#mw-mf-page-left-overlay {
background: rgba(0,0,0,0.85) !important;
}
/* --- MENU LINK COLORS (YOUR PALETTE) --- */
#mw-mf-page-left a {
color: #f5d000 !important; /* yellow */
}
#mw-mf-page-left a:visited {
color: #c0c0c0 !important; /* silver */
}
/* --- ENSURE MENU TEXT IS READABLE --- */
#mw-mf-page-left,
#mw-mf-page-left * {
color: #fff !important;
}
#mw-header .mw-ui-icon,
#mw-header .mw-ui-icon:before {
color: #f5d000 !important;
fill: #f5d000 !important;
}
/* --- MAKE THE MOBILE MENU BACKGROUND SOLID BLACK --- */
.mw-extended-menu,
.mw-extended-menu .mw-extended-menu-content {
background: #000 !important;
}
/* --- DARKEN THE OVERLAY BEHIND THE MENU --- */
.mw-extended-menu-overlay {
background: rgba(0,0,0,0.85) !important;
}
/* --- ENSURE MENU TEXT IS READABLE --- */
.mw-extended-menu,
.mw-extended-menu * {
color: #fff !important;
}
/* --- YOUR LINK COLORS --- */
.mw-extended-menu a {
color: #f5d000 !important;
}
.mw-extended-menu a:visited {
color: #c0c0c0 !important;
}
